Understanding the Blinking Red Light
A blinking red light on your Seavon dehumidifier indicates a malfunction or a need for attention. The light serves as a warning signal, prompting you to check specific functions or components of the unit. Observing this light can help maintain the device’s performance and prolong its lifespan.
- Full Water Tank: The most common reason for the blinking red light is a full water tank. If the tank is at capacity, the dehumidifier stops functioning until you empty it.
- Improper Placement: The placement of your dehumidifier affects its performance. If the device is on an uneven surface or blocked by objects, it may trigger the blinking red light.
- Power Connection Issues: A loose or damaged power cord can cause power interruptions. Examine the power connection to ensure it’s secure and in good condition.
- Filter Blockage: A dirty or clogged filter restricts airflow and impacts the unit’s efficiency. Check the filter for cleanliness and clean or replace it as necessary.
- Internal Malfunction: Occasionally, internal components malfunction, triggering the warning light. If you’ve eliminated other causes, it may require professional evaluation or repair.
By being aware of these common issues, you can address the blinking red light quickly and keep your Seavon dehumidifier operating smoothly.

Tips for Maintaining Your Seavon Dehumidifier
Maintaining your Seavon dehumidifier is essential for ensuring optimal performance. Follow these tips to extend its lifespan and keep your home comfortable.
Clean the Filter Regularly
- Frequency: Clean the filter every 2-4 weeks, depending on usage and air quality.
- Method: Remove the filter, rinse it under running water, and let it dry before reinstalling.
Empty the Water Tank
- Check Daily: Empty the water tank each day or set a reminder if the unit runs continuously.
- Monitor Level: If the blinking red light activates, check the tank immediately for a full status.
Inspect Drainage System
- Monthly Checks: Inspect the drainage system monthly for clogs or buildup.
- Clear Blockages: Remove any debris to ensure proper airflow and water drainage.
Ensure Proper Placement
- Location Matters: Place the dehumidifier at least 6 inches from walls or furniture for optimal air circulation.
- Avoid Obstacles: Keep the unit in an area with low humidity and good airflow.
Check Power Connection
- Secure Plug: Ensure the power cord is securely plugged into the outlet.
- Inspect Cord: Regularly check for frays or damage to the power cord.
Monitor Ambient Conditions
- Humidity Levels: Use a hygrometer to check indoor humidity levels. Aim for 30-50% humidity for best results.
- Adjust Settings: If humidity remains high, adjust the dehumidifier settings accordingly.
